Negotiating with Israel will be an unforgivable mistake: Ayatollah Khamenei

Tehran: Iran’s Supreme Leader Ayatollah Ali Khamenei said that any move to negotiate with Israel would be an “unforgivable mistake”. His statement came days after Saudi Crown Prince Mohammed bin Salman’s statement in which the later speaking to American newspaper had said that Israelis were entitled to live peacefully on their own land.

Though Saudi Arabia does not officially recognise Israel, Mohammed bin Salman’s comments are seen as a sign of enhanced bilateral ties.

Khamenei in a statement posted on his official website said: “Movement toward negotiation with the cheating, lying and oppressive regime (of Israel) is a big, unforgivable mistake that will push back the victory of the people of Palestine.” He urged the people of Muslim countries to defeat Israel.
